The Radiologic Technologist (RT) works with Medical Providers and/or
a Medical Assistants with the examination and treatment of GoHealth Urgent
Care patients. This role is responsible for providing a variety of
technical procedures and apply prescribed ionizing radiation for radiologic
diagnosis for our GoHealth Urgent Care patients. This role is responsible
for performing and analyzing patient x-rays and reporting results to
Medical Providers. Additional responsibilities include providing
administrative support to ensure efficient operation of GoHealth Urgent
Care Centers. In a collaborative manner, the Radiologic Technologist will
provide support to Medical Providers, Medical Assistants and patients
through a variety of tasks related to patient care management, organization
and communication. This role offers a $5k sign on bonus. 

Job Requirements
Education
· High School Diploma required
· Graduate of an approved Radiologic Technologist program
required

Work Experience
Experience in a clinical setting preferred

Required Licenses/Certifications
· Basic Life Support (BLS) required at the time of hire, obtained
through the American Red Cross (ARC) or American Heart Association (AHA).
· American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T)
registration required at time of hire.
· State licensure as a Radiologic Technologist is required at the
time of hire (if applicable by state law).

Essential Functions
Responsible for x-ray services as needed
o Under the direction of the clinical provider, perform x-ray services
for patients by applying x-ray energy to assist in diagnosis or treatment
of patients in all age groups from newborn to elderly.
o Ensure patients are positioned correctly on or in front of equipment
and protected during use.
o Will need to push patient in a wheelchair

Patient Registration
o Conduct patient registration, which includes securing required
paperwork and insurance documentation, and verification of insurance and
patient eligibility.
o Process co-pays and schedule patient appointments for assigned center
o Coordinate provider referrals to assigned Specialist
o Answer patient questions regarding their care and keep them informed
of their status

 Patient Preparation and Rooming
o Inform technical staff of patient flow.
o Prepare patients for examination, which includes conducting
interviews to verify patient information, record medical history; confirm
purpose of visit;
o Perform preliminary physical test (blood pressure, weight,
temperature, etc.) for vital signs and escalate critical cases to provider
as needed.
o Conduct point of care testing as needed (i.e., flu, strep, urinalysis,
ECG, HCG); and provide patient information to provider.

 Stocking
o Responsible for stocking supplies and maintenance of exam rooms, front
desk, and reception area; ensure providers have medical supplies needed
o Responsible for completing order sheets to maintain supply inventory
levels; regularly check expiration dates on supplies.

Administrative
o Responsible for maintenance of medical records and scanning charts to
patient files.
o Answer phone calls, collect and sort daily incoming and outgoing
postal correspondence
o Ensure reception is well maintained
o Conduct courtesy call-backs for patient follow-up on care
o Perform opening and closing duties, which includes cashing out,
end-of-day communication, and securing the building.
o Follow operating instructions to perform and document daily controls
and calibration of equipment; maintain Quality Assurance/Quality Control
logs for equipment troubleshoot breakdowns, perform preventive maintenance,
and submit repair tickets as needed
